Our review of the Febreze Deep Penetrating Fabric Refresher concentrate finds it best suited for commercial settings where stubborn odors are a routine problem. This gallon bottle uses a proprietary cleaning system that targets and eliminates odors at the source rather than masking them, which is the single biggest reason a facility manager, housekeeper, or restaurant owner would choose it. The heavy-duty formula is formulated for lodging, restaurants and offices and is offered in one concentrated 1 gal bottle that can be diluted or used as directed for extensive fabric deodorizing tasks.
Key Features
- Proprietary cleaning system: Eliminates odors at the source so fabrics smell fresh instead of just temporarily scented.
- Concentrate format: A 1 gal concentrate gives flexibility to dilute for larger jobs and reduces packaging waste compared with ready-to-use sprays.
- Heavy-duty formula: Designed for demanding environments like lodging and restaurants where fabrics accumulate persistent odors.
- Commercial scale supply: One bottle provides enough product for multiple treatment cycles in offices or janitorial programs.
- Fabric-safe application: Formulated for use on a variety of soft surfaces commonly found in hospitality and facility maintenance.
Who It's For
The Febreze concentrate is aimed at professional users and heavy-use environments: hotel housekeeping teams, restaurant janitorial crews, office managers handling shared spaces, and custodial services that need a reliable fabric deodorizer in bulk. Its concentrate format is practical for those who want to mix product for mopping carts, trigger sprayers, or machine use in large facilities.
It is less appropriate for customers wanting a small, ready-to-use spray for quick household touch-ups or those who prefer fragranced consumer-size bottles for occasional use; home users with minimal fabric odor needs should consider retail-ready sizes instead.
